Output 32ca1b13090e1b8ce25341a27a07fa21ec8dae26bfc1a630c0b0b0eaacf58603:34

value
6822123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be0b17f43dfb614a980ac8c6e75340be61d03fe OP_EQUAL
address
3Mjd5XEjrrGMeANe6H5ccf6fKtg5xeHifF
transaction
32ca1b13090e1b8ce25341a27a07fa21ec8dae26bfc1a630c0b0b0eaacf58603
spent
true